Fork me on GitHub

Herr Knedel/Skvělé věci s kontejnery: Kubernetes Dashboard

Created Sat, 26 Jun 2021 00:00:00 +0000 Modified Mon, 28 Mar 2022 18:24:45 +0000 Schwierigkeitsgrad: Sehr sportlich

114 Words

Po vytvoření clusteru Kubernetes v tutoriálu Skvělé věci s kontejnery: cluster Kubenetes a úložiště NFS bych rád nainstaloval ovládací panel Kubernetes.

Tento příkaz obsahuje vše, co potřebuji pro svůj projekt:
x
+
Terminal

$ kubectl apply -f https://raw.githubusercontent.com/kubernetes/dashboard/v2.2.0/aio/deploy/recommended.yaml

Protože přidružená služba není přístupná zvenčí, je třeba ještě změnit uzel “.spec.type”.
x
+
Terminal

$ kubectl -n kube-system edit service kubernetes-dashboard --namespace=kubernetes-dashboard

Uzel “.spec.type” musí být “NodePort”. Poté je již přístrojová deska přístupná: Pro získání přístupového tokenu je třeba vyhledat klíč řadiče nasazení:
x
+
Terminal

$ kubectl -n kube-system get secret | grep deployment-controller-token

Pak můžete token zobrazit a zkopírovat.
x
+
Terminal

$ kubectl -n kube-system describe secret deployment-controller-token-g7qdm